Common Commercial Pavement Repair Jobs
Crack Repair - filling and sealing cracks to prevent further pavement deterioration.
Pothole Patching - restoring smoothness by filling potholes caused by weather or traffic.
Surface Resurfacing - applying a new layer to improve pavement durability and appearance.
Joint Sealant Services - sealing joints to prevent water intrusion and pavement damage.
Uneven Surface Correction - leveling and smoothing areas affected by settling or wear.
Pavement Restoration - comprehensive repairs to extend the lifespan of parking lots and driveways.
Commercial Pavement Repair Questions
What types of pavement repairs are common for commercial properties? Common repairs include crack filling, pothole patching, and surface sealing to maintain durability and safety.
How can pavement damage affect a commercial property? Damage can lead to safety hazards, reduced curb appeal, and increased maintenance costs over time.
What should property owners consider before scheduling pavement repair? It's important to assess the extent of damage and choose a repair method suitable for the pavement’s age and usage.
What are typical signs that pavement needs repair? Visible cracks, potholes, uneven surfaces, and surface deterioration are common indicators of the need for repair.
